Abstract
A system and method are described for provisioning a wireless service on a wireless network. The wireless network includes: at least one of an in-network service element and an out-of-network service element; and a provisioning-manager module (SPM) for activating the at least one of the service elements for servicing a user, wherein the SPM counts a number of subscribers of the at least one service element, and performs one of the following: (a) provisions the user, if the number of subscribers is below a threshold count level, or (b) de-provisions another user, if the number of subscribers is above the threshold count level. The SPM only provisions a service element when that service element is requested by the user.
